One of the cats available is TYSON.
Fluffy boy Tyson is about 5 years old. He is a calm, friendly cat who enjoys meeting and greeting visitors. His lovely coat will need regular grooming to keep it in good condition, but he really quite enjoys the fuss (if not the tugs!).
Tyson came into CPL care as a stray. He has been advertised as Found but remains unclaimed, so he is now available for adoption.
Tyson has tested positive for FIV. Cats who carry this virus usually lead long and otherwise healthy s, but need to be indoor-only as they can infect other cats. There is no risk to humans or other animal species.
All our cats have been vet checked, desexed, tested for feline aids and leukaemia, wormed, defleaed, microchipped and vaccinated. We will always take them back if it does not work out.
